Versatility in Cooking Functions
The Ninja Combi All-in-One Multicooker boasts an impressive 14-in-1 functionality, which includes options like air fry, bake, slow cook, and even sous vide. This extensive versatility allows users to prepare complete meals in as little as 15 minutes. In contrast, the Cuisinart Air Fryer Toaster Oven provides 8 cooking functions, including air fry, bake, and broil. While both appliances excel in cooking, the Ninja Combi's broader range of features may appeal to those looking for a one-stop kitchen solution.
Cooking Capacity
When it comes to capacity, the Cuisinart Air Fryer Toaster Oven can toast 6 slices of bread or roast a 4-lb chicken, making it suitable for smaller families or gatherings. The Ninja Combi, however, is designed for larger households, accommodating meals for up to 8 people and fitting various ingredients like a 6-lb roast chicken or a 10-inch pizza. This difference in capacity could influence your decision based on the size of your family or typical meal prep.
Speed of Cooking
The Ninja Combi excels in cooking speed, allowing complete meals to be prepared in just 15 minutes. This is largely due to its HyperSteam and Air Fry technology, which enables rapid cooking of proteins and vegetables simultaneously. The Cuisinart, while efficient, does not emphasize speed to the same extent, focusing more on the quality of cooking with its air fry technology. For those prioritizing quick meal preparation, the Ninja Combi has a clear advantage.
Ease of Cleanup
Both appliances offer convenient cleanup options, but they differ in design. The Ninja Combi includes dishwasher-safe accessories and a Combi Cooker Pan that doubles as a serving dish, making it easier to manage post-cooking cleanup. The Cuisinart Air Fryer Toaster Oven also features an easy-clean stainless steel interior, but its accessory cleanup may not be as streamlined as that of the Ninja. If hassle-free cleanup is a priority, the Ninja Combi may be the better choice.
Included Accessories
The Ninja Combi comes with three accessories, including a bake tray and crisper tray, enhancing its versatility right out of the box. The Cuisinart includes an oven rack, baking pan/drip tray, and air fry basket, providing essential tools for various cooking methods. While both appliances offer useful accessories, the Ninja's additional components may add value for users looking to maximize their cooking options.
